VT Senate Committee votes out S.222
Written by Administrator   
Wednesday, 10 March 2010

VT Senate Committee votes out S.222
Mark Mitchell
March 10, 2010


The VT Committee on Economic Development, Housing and General Affairs, today voted out unanimously S.222, (an act relating to recognition of Abenaki bands and tribes).

The AG's efforts to use “unintended consequences” simply comes from the same old playbook. The committee although, took the first step in righting a wrong.

Fifteen other states have recognized their resident native people as American Indian Tribes, without any of those tribes previously or subsequently acquiring federal recognition.

In May of 2006, the General Assembly passed S117, in an effort to recognize the Abenaki people fell short. The act failed to comport with the recognition requirements of the IACB.
